Every second car sold now runs on electricity: the director is happy

Every second new car in May 2024 was an electric car, and the director of De Danske Bilimportorer, Mads Rorvig, is pleased about that.

May 2024 marked a milestone for the Danish car market, as half of all new cars sold were electric cars. Electric car sales have shown significant growth and progress.

In May, 14,572 new cars were registered, representing an increase of 4 percent compared to May 2023. This upward trend means that car sales so far in 2024 are almost on par with last year.

Mads Rorvig, managing director of De Danske Bilimportorer, states: "We can see that the Danes have a great appetite for new cars right now, because car sales were again strong in the month of May. It is positive that 2024 can keep pace with 2023 , and we predict that 2024 will be a good car year."

The number of new electric cars in May increased by 63 percent compared to the same month last year. 7,241 electric cars were registered, which corresponds to 50 percent of the newly registered cars.

This is a significant increase of 17.9 percentage points from May 2023 and a step towards a greener car fleet in Denmark.

Mads Rorvig emphasizes the importance of the right political preconditions to promote the spread of electric cars: "Electric cars take up significantly more car sales, and the green conversion of the car fleet is in full swing. At the same time, it must not become a sleeping pillow – because the conversion to electric cars requires the right political prerequisites. Among other things, it is absolutely decisive for the introduction of electric cars that taxes are kept at bay."

Here is an overview of the ten best-selling car models in May 2024:

Feel Model Number
Volkswagen ID.4 702
Tesla Model Y 576
Volvo EX30 559
Audi Q4 e-tron 542
Tesla Model 3 487
Audi Q2 307
Volkswagen ID.3 296
Mercedes-Benz EQA 283
Audi A4 278
Toyota bZ4X 266

The Danske Bilimportorer issues a press release every month about car sales in Denmark based on data from bilstatistik.dk .
